I.Overview of SP3508EF-L

The SP3508EF-L is a high-performance, 8-channel multi-protocol serial transceiver from MaxLinear, Inc., specifically designed for multi-channel serial communication in telecommunications and networking equipment. This device supports multiple serial protocols and provides eight independent driver and receiver channels, enabling complete interface conversion functionality on a single chip. With its high integration, flexibility, and industrial temperature range, it is particularly suitable for communications infrastructure equipment such as routers, switches, and base stations requiring multi-channel serial interfaces.

 

II.SP3508EF-L Parameter

Category:Integrated Circuits (ICs);Interface;Drivers, Receivers, Transceivers

Manufacturer:MaxLinear, Inc.

Packaging:Tray

Part Status:Active

Type:Transceiver

Protocol:Multiprotocol

Number of Drivers/Receivers:8/8

Data Rate:20Mbps

Voltage - Supply:3V ~ 3.6V

Operating Temperature:-40°C ~ 85°C

Mounting Type:Surface Mount

Package / Case:100-LQFP

Supplier Device Package:100-LQFP (14x14)

Base Product Number:SP3508

 

III.SP3508EF-L Main Characteristics

8-Channel High-Density Integration: Integrates eight independent drivers and receivers in a single chip, significantly saving board space and reducing system cost.

Multi-Protocol Support: Compatible with various serial communication standards including RS-232, RS-422, RS-485, and V.35, providing flexible system design options.

20 Mbps High Data Rate: Supports data transmission rates up to 20 Mbps, meeting high-speed serial communication requirements.

Low-Power 3.3V Operation: Powered by a single 3.3V supply, reducing system power consumption for high-density port applications.

Hot-Swap Protection: Built-in hot-swap protection circuitry prevents damage during live insertion and removal, enhancing system reliability.

Enhanced ESD Protection: Provides ±15kV ESD protection (Human Body Model), ensuring robust operation in harsh environments.

Programmable Control: Supports operating mode configuration via external pins, adapting to different protocol and application requirements.

 

IV.SP3508EF-L Application 

Telecommunications Infrastructure: Provides multi-channel serial interfaces for management and control communication in base station controllers, optical transmission equipment, and SDH/SONET systems.

Network Routing and Switching: Applied in console ports, out-of-band management interfaces, and debug ports of enterprise routers and switches for multiple serial connections.

Multi-Port Serial Interface Cards: Serves as the core transceiver device in multi-channel RS-232/422/485 interface cards for industrial computers, servers, and communication equipment.

Protocol Conversion Equipment: Used in protocol converters to translate signals between different serial standards, enabling interconnection of heterogeneous systems.

Industrial Control and Automation: Provides multiple serial ports in PLCs, remote terminal units (RTUs), and industrial gateways for connecting various industrial devices.

Network Security Equipment: Enables serial communication for management interfaces and debug ports in firewalls, VPN gateways, and intrusion detection systems.

Test and Measurement Instruments: Offers reliable signal interfaces in multi-channel serial data analyzers, protocol analyzers, and network test equipment.
